I was researching this today and this summarizes it quite nicely.
Thanks to Brian K at MSFT for this tidbit on Team Resources and Timesheets for PS207.

For Team Resource assignments to show up on a timesheet – a member of the team would FIRST need to go into My Tasks and add it to ‘take ownership’ of the task.  Then that task would appear on their timesheet.

For those that are trying to make a Team Resource assignment automatically appear on a Timesheet – it appears this is not possible in 2007.  If you need it to show up on the timesheet (via prepopulation) you would need to assign the task to each member of the team.

